What does the E4 code mean in Midea dishwashers?
Code. E4 dishwasher Midea indicates activation of a leak protection system known as AquaStop. In the pallet of the device located under the main tank, a float switch is installed. When even a small amount of moisture gets there, floats pop up and close the contacts, giving a signal to the electronic control module.
β οΈ Attention: Operating a dishwasher with a burning code E4 is prohibited. Continued attempts to start wash cycles can lead to short circuit of electronic components or large-scale flooding of the room.
The electronic unit perceives the signal from the sensor as an emergency situation. As a result, the program is interrupted, and the drainage pump goes into continuous operation mode to pump water from the pallet. That is why users often notice that the machine is buzzing, but does not collect water in the main tank. It's a regular reaction. intellectual I'm threatened with leakage.

The main causes of water overflow
Diagnosis should begin with an analysis of the most likely causes. Statistics of service centers show that in most cases the problem lies in violation of the tightness of the water circulation circuit or in operational errors. Letβs look at the main factors that trigger code. E4.
The first and most common reason is the use of inappropriate detergents. If you accidentally put a powder for hand washing dishes or a high foam gel in the pill compartment, excess foam is formed. It has no weight, so the water level sensor in the tank does not work in time, and the machine continues to draw water. The foam spills over the edge of the tank and hits the pallet, causing an error.
The second factor is mechanical damage or wear of the elements. Over time, rubber seals doors lose elasticity and begin to pass water during intensive washing. Microcracks in plastic pipes can also form or clamps on hose connections can weaken. Even a small drop dripping regularly throughout the cycle can activate a sensitive float.
- π§ Filter clog: Dirt and food residues interfere with the normal flow of water, causing it to overflow through the top of the tank.
- πΏ Intake valve malfunction: The valve does not completely block the water, which leads to constant dripping and overflow of the system.
- π§Ό Excess foam: Use of liquids in tablet regime or incorrect dosage of chemistry.
- π§ Shifting of hoses: The internal pipes could jump or crack due to vibration when pressed.
Special attention should be paid to the state of the drainage system. If the drain hose is clamped or clogged with the sink siphon, the water cannot leave the car. With the next set of fresh water, the total volume will exceed the permissible, and overflow will begin. Regular cleaning of filters and checking the drain helps to avoid this situation.
Primary diagnosis and error reset
Before disassembling the technique, it is necessary to perform a primary diagnosis and try to reset the error. Often, a single sensor failure or a temporary foam overflow does not require complex repairs. The algorithm is simple, but it requires precision.
The first step should always be to completely disconnect the device from the power grid. Pull the plug out of the socket. Leave the car alone for 15-20 minutes. During this time, the electronics will completely turn off, and the memory of the control module will be cleared of temporary errors. If the reason was a short-term voltage surge or a false alarm of the sensor, after turning on the code E4 It might disappear.
Look around the dishwasher. If you see water on the floor, it means the overflow was significant. In this case, simply resetting the error is not enough β you need to eliminate the source of the leak. If the floor is dry and the error is burning, it is likely that the water is inside the case, in the pallet. To check, tilt the car slightly forward (sweeten the rag). If a glass of water falls from under the bottom, then the system AquaStop It worked correctly.
β οΈ Attention: Do not try to reset the error by restarting the program unless the cause of water entering the pallet is eliminated. This will result in a re-overflow and may damage the electronic control board.
If after re-energizing the machine again gives an error or immediately starts to work with the pump, the problem is hardware in nature. A deeper inspection of the internal components is required.

Instructions for removing water from the pallet
If the diagnosis confirmed the presence of water in the pallet, it must be removed. This is a temporary measure that will allow you to start the machine and conduct tests, but it does not eliminate the cause of the malfunction. To access the pallet, the car will have to be dismantled.
First, close the water supply tap and disconnect the drain hose from the sewer. Carefully pull out the dishwasher. Midea from a niche. Be careful: in the hoses and the device itself, water residues may remain. Place a large towel or rag on the floor in front of the car.
Tilt the car body forward about 45 degrees. Water from the pallet will flow through the lower technological hole. Collect the liquid with a cloth. After the water is removed, the sensor float will lower and the contacts will open. You can now connect the machine to the network and check if the error code has disappeared.

Search and Remediation of Leaks Inside the Body
To find the source of the leak, a partial disassembly of the dishwasher will be required. Remove the side walls of the body (usually they are attached to the screws behind and above). Visual inspection of internal nodes often reveals the problem without using a sophisticated tool.
First of all, check the condition of the circulating pump and connecting pipes. Look for traces of scale that indicate the location of micro-leaks. The dried water leaves a whitish coating. Pay special attention to the places of connection of plastic elements - there are often cracks from thermal expansion.
Check the sealing rubber band around the perimeter of the door. It should be clean, elastic and fit tightly to the body. The presence of soak, cracks or deformities indicates the need for replacement. Also inspect the loading hatch cuff β sometimes the water flows from there during intense spraying.

If no visual leak is found, the problem may be in the tank itself. Cracks in the plastic tank are less common, but are possible during transportation or factory marriage. In this case, repairs may not be economically feasible and it is easier to replace the device.
How to check the intake valve without disassembly?
To check the valve, close the water supply faucet when the machine is turned off. If after a few hours water still appears in the pallet, then the valve does not hold pressure and requires replacement, even if it is externally intact.
Checking the float sensor and electronics
If there is no water in the pallet, and the error E4 It burns constantly, the problem may be in the sensor or wiring. The float mechanism (pressostat of leak protection) could stick in the upper position or oxidize.
Get to the sensor located at the bottom of the pallet. It is usually a plastic cup with a float inside. Check if the float is free. Sometimes it gets stuck because of debris or fat. Clean the mechanism, rinse it with warm water and purify it.
It is also worth checking the integrity of the wires going from the sensor to the control module. In conditions of high humidity and vibration, the contacts can oxidize or move away. Use the multimeter in vertebrae mode to make sure there are no breaks in the chain.
- π Visual examination: Look for corrosion marks on the sensor contacts.
- π Contact check: Make sure the chip of the connector sits tight.
- π§Ή Cleaning: Remove any plaque from the moving parts of the float.
In rare cases, the electronic control module itself is defective. If it misinterprets the signals, the machine will think there is water even when it is dry. Diagnostics of the fee requires professional knowledge and equipment.

Error prevention and proper operation
To make a mistake E4 dishwasher Midea No longer bothering you, it is important to follow the rules of operation. Regular maintenance prolongs the life of the equipment and prevents emergency situations.
Use only specialized products for dishwashers. Tablets "3 in 1" or quality powder with low foaming is the best choice. Never use a gel to wash dishes by hand, even in small amounts.
Once a month, carry out preventive cleaning of filters and sprinklers. Remove large food residues before loading. Check the condition of the seal door and, if necessary, wipe it with a wet cloth, removing greasy plaque.

Can I ignore E4 error if the car is washing?
No, you can't ignore this code. Even if wash cycles are triggered, the presence of water in the pallet means the risk of short circuit. In addition, the constant operation of the drain pump in the background will quickly disable it.
How much does it cost to replace a float sensor in Midea?
The cost of the sensor itself is usually small (from 500 to 1500 rubles depending on the model), but together with the work of the master and the departure, the price can be from 3000 rubles. Self-replacement will cost only the cost of the part.
Why does E4 error appear immediately after activation?
This means that the water has already entered the pallet before the cycle begins. It may have occurred overflow during a previous wash, or the intake valve lets water through when the machine is turned off. We need to drain the water out of the pallet immediately.
What if the error returns after 10 minutes?
This indicates an active leak. Somewhere inside the machine there is a hole or leaky connection through which water continues to flow into the pallet. Disassembly and search for the source of leaks is required when the pump is running (with caution).
Could E4 error be due to sewer clogs?
Yes, if the drain is prevented by a clog in the common sewer or siphon, the water can rise back into the machine and spill over the edge of the tank into the pallet. Check the permeability of the drain hose.
